Silk Care Guide
Silk is a natural protein fiber which can be woven into textiles. Our silk products are made of silk obtained from the cocoon of the mulberry silkworm in East Asia. This silk is exceptionally soft, smooth and has a shimmering effect when light is reflected upon it.
As silk products are delicate, they require proper care and handling. Please refer to our care guide below.

- Silk scarves should be hand washed in water no warmer than 30 degrees Celsius.
- Once washed, they should then be hung to dry. Do not tumble dry.
- Silk scarves may be ironed on low heat.
- Do not bleach the silk scarves.
